1. Jerry is standing on the edge of the roof of a building. He tosses a ball to his friend Tom who is standing on the ground. The ball followed the equation s(t) = - t2 + 6t + 18 for its path. If the ball had reached the highest peak 3.5 seconds after Jerry had thrown it, and Tom was able to catch the ball 9 seconds after it was released, determine the height of the building from the ground.
